Jon Stewart may not "be on the field", as he claimed in his interview with Rachel Maddow of MSNBC, recently. But, he's definitely the umpire in what he and Rachel Maddow metaphorically referred to as the game of journalism.

In what had to be one of the worst suck-up interviews I've seen in a while, Rachel Maddow did her best to conduct and direct an interview with Jon Stewart, who had appeared on her show. I say, did her best, because it was clear who was running the interview and it sure wasn't Rachel Maddow.

Poor Rachel sat there dutifully, taking her lumps, while Jon Stewart did what Jon Stewart does best these days, scolded and cajoled Maddow over her lack of journalistic integrity and objectivity. Namely, by the way she and others at her network handled the Tea Party members.

You may remember, many of the so-called journalists on MSNBC and CNN of all places, used a sexual pejorative to describe members of the Tea Party.

Jon Stewart made quite a bit of hay over the continual denigration of the Tea Party members by MSNBC and others, saying it was derogatory and unnecessary. Jon further suggested that it tarnished journalism and lowered the limbo bar of journalistic integrity (my words) for Maddow and others at MSNBC.

Trying to defend herself, Rachel made the comment that she thought it was amusing that members of the Tea Party used the term (teabagging) and did not know what it meant. Well, count me in as one of them, Rachel.
